    IMPACT staff help couple who lost $500

    WORKERS at IMPACT Community Service’s Material Recycling Centre and Bundaberg Regional Council officers have come to the aid of a distraught retired couple who thought they’d lost $500. The money was placed in an old phone book for “safekeeping”.  However, the book was later put into the recycling bin with the couple realising what had happened after their bin had been collected.
